Best Google Authenticator Alternatives in 2026
Google Authenticator works — but it has no cloud backup, no multi-device sync, and losing your phone means losing access to all your accounts. These alternatives fix that, with encrypted backups and better security.

Detailed reviews
Authy is the most popular Google Authenticator alternative and for good reason: it backs up your codes encrypted to the cloud and syncs across multiple devices. The backup password is separate from your Authy account password and never leaves your device, so even Authy can't decrypt your codes. A desktop app is also available for Windows, Mac, and Linux.
The one limitation: Authy doesn't allow exporting to other apps, which creates lock-in. If you value portability, consider Aegis or Bitwarden Authenticator instead.
Aegis is the best option for Android users who want full control. It stores codes in an encrypted local vault you can back up manually to your cloud of choice. The database format is open and portable — you can export and import between apps. The UI is clean and it supports TOTP, HOTP, and Steam Guard codes.
Main limitation: Android only. No iOS version exists.
Bitwarden launched a standalone authenticator app that works independently of the password manager. For Bitwarden Premium users, TOTP codes integrate directly into the vault — when you autofill a password, Bitwarden also copies the TOTP code. This seamless workflow is a major productivity advantage.
Raivo is open source, free, and syncs across iPhone, iPad, and Mac via iCloud. iCloud backups are end-to-end encrypted (when Advanced Data Protection is enabled). If you're deep in the Apple ecosystem and don't need Android support, Raivo is an excellent choice.
Why look for a Google Authenticator alternative?
- No backup until recently — historically, losing your phone meant losing all 2FA codes and getting locked out of accounts.
- No desktop app — you must have your phone to log in.
- Google account dependency — the newer backup feature ties codes to your Google account.
- No export portability — migrating to another app requires re-scanning every QR code.
